Silver Skate Roller Rink Fremont, OH
There was once a Silver Skate Roller Rink in Fremont, Ohio. I have no idea where exactly it was and I could not find information but found many links to stickers for sale and a lot had huge watermark on it. It does not make any sense. However, a Copyright book published by the US Government can tell a story when they established the rink. It was granted a copyright on August 21, 1941. That is why reproducers of the sticker and items say 1941. The one you saw on eBay is watermarked. I have one that is not watermarked. And a REAL sticker as it appeared back the day. It is not the same as the reproduction so please, use common sense when you want to collect real items!
Since it was granted a Copyright in August 1941, that may have given that summer of 1941 the time frame for the rink to open. Or in the Fall. Just before World War II (December 7, 1941 when the Pearl Harbor was attacked by the Axis Japan and the Congress approved US entry into the long hard war).
